Magento小部件错误

时间:2015-01-22 09:32:28

标签: magento

我正在为我的客户端要求创建自定义小部件。我做了所有的事情。并且它在后端运行良好但是当我在前端显示时,它显示空白页

当我看到错误日志时说出

exception 'Mage_Core_Exception' with message 'Invalid block type:   Vivacity_Sliderwidget_Block_Bestseller' in  /opt/lampp/htdocs/kapil/magentoTesting/magento9/app/Mage.php:595

以下是我的代码

app/etc/module/Company_Sliderwidget.xml
<?xml version="1.0"?>
<config>
<modules>
<Company_Sliderwidget>
<active>true</active>
<codePool>community</codePool>
<depends>
 <Mage_Cms />
</depends>
</Company_Sliderwidget>
</modules>
</config>

社区/公司/ Sliderwidget /块/ Bestseller.php

<?php
class Company_Sliderwidget_Block_Bestseller extends Mage_Core_Block_Template implements Mage_Widget_Block_Interface {
protected function _toHtml() {
$character = "hello";
return $character;
}
}

社区/公司/ Sliderwidget的/ etc / config.xml中

<?xml version="1.0"?>
<config>
<modules>
<Company_Sliderwidget>
    <version>1.0.0</version>
</Company_Sliderwidget>
</modules>
<global>
<blocks>
    <sliderwidget>
            <class>Company_Sliderwidget_Block</class>
    </sliderwidget>
</blocks>
<helpers>
         <sliderwidget>
                <class>Company_Sliderwidget_Helper</class>
            </sliderwidget>
    </helpers>
</global>
</config>

社区/公司/ Sliderwidget的/ etc / widget.xml

<?xml version="1.0"?>
<widgets>
<sliderwidget_bestseller type="sliderwidget/bestseller">
<name>Product Slider Widget</name>
<description>Display slider option in widgets</description>
</sliderwidget_bestseller>
</widgets>

社区/公司/ Sliderwidget /助手/ Data.php

<?php
class Company_Sliderwidget_Helper_Data extends Mage_Core_Helper_Abstract
{
}

任何人都可以帮我解决这个问题

0 个答案:

没有答案